Benjamin Franklin, US scientist

Benjamin Franklin (1706-1790), American scientist, inventor and statesman. As well as his numerous scientific discoveries, Franklin was also one of the signatories of the US Declaration of Independence in 1776. As a scientist, he showed that lightning is electricity in a famous experi- ment in which he flew a kite carrying a metal key during a thunderstorm. This led to his invention of the lightning rod to protect buildings from lightning strikes. He also discovered the Gulf Stream ocean current, which carries warm water north to Europe. Amongst his other inventions were bifocal spectacles and a stove

E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ases the brilliant mind and remarkable achievements of Benjamin Franklin, an iconic figure in American history. Known as a scientist, inventor, and statesman, Franklin's contributions have left an indelible mark on society. With his groundbreaking experiments on electricity, Franklin demonstrated that lightning is indeed a form of electrical energy. His daring kite experiment during a thunderstorm not only proved this theory but also led to the invention of the lightning rod—a device that protects buildings from destructive lightning strikes. Beyond his scientific endeavors, Franklin played a pivotal role in shaping America's destiny by signing the US Declaration of Independence in 1776. As one of its signatories, he helped lay the foundation for democracy and freedom that still resonates today. Franklin's insatiable curiosity extended beyond electricity; he also discovered the Gulf Stream ocean current—an important phenomenon responsible for carrying warm water from tropical regions to Europe. This significant finding revolutionized navigation and trade routes across the Atlantic Ocean. In addition to these accomplishments, Franklin was an inventor par excellence. He introduced bifocal spectacles—eyeglasses with two distinct optical powers—and designed an efficient stove that provided warmth while conserving fuel.
